Transaction cdf618889bdfa861dac6919410b24c198b605a94b5e786da39e1f7dfdc0096b1
1 Input
1 Output
-
cdf618889bdfa861dac6919410b24c198b605a94b5e786da39e1f7dfdc0096b1:0
- value
- 580000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 96543573f1c072875de14d20a44332ccd8ea075f OP_EQUAL
- address
- 3FPtAFMgV11VvSYycTHtKhmL2ryPSs1KTq